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Update the send SMS block to match new spec
  • Loading branch information
lornajane committed Mar 15, 2019
commit d4c9beff59261d898093e099793b9f26d788f2cd
22 changes: 16 additions & 6 deletions sms/send-sms.php
Original file line number Diff line number Diff line change
Expand Up @@ -5,10 +5,20 @@
$basic = new \Nexmo\Client\Credentials\Basic(NEXMO_API_KEY, NEXMO_API_SECRET);
$client = new \Nexmo\Client($basic);

$message = $client->message()->send([
'to' => TO_NUMBER,
'from' => 'Acme Inc',
'text' => 'A text message sent using the Nexmo SMS API'
]);
try {
$message = $client->message()->send([
'to' => TO_NUMBER,
'from' => 'Acme Inc',
'text' => 'A text message sent using the Nexmo SMS API'
]);
$response = $message->getResponseData();

if($response['messages'][0]['status'] == 0) {
echo "The message was sent successfully\n";
} else {
echo "The message failed with status: " . $response['messages'][0]['status'] . "\n";
}
} catch (Exception $e) {
echo "The message was not sent. Error: " . $e->getMessage() . "\n";
}

var_dump($message->getResponseData());